Product Description

by Shane Bautista (Author)

'I started to cry and yell as I felt anxious and scared. I was only two years old when Craig came crashing out of his bedroom, holding a pillow. As Craig held the pillow over my face, I remember kicking and pulling at his arms, but he was too strong. I couldn't breathe. I could feel my panic increase, my heart beating faster. I thought I was going to die...'

From the age of two, Shane didn't have the normal upbringing. Being handed around family members when his mother rejected him, he felt like an unwanted child. Becoming a 'Ward of the State' at the age of eight, Shane was placed in permanent care with his foster family, until Shane decided to leave when he was fifteen years old.

Shane always had the feeling of not belonging & being disconnected from himself and the outside world. After struggling to come to terms with his sexuality during his teenage years, Shane had suicidal thoughts and attempted to take his own life.

Shane share's his story of his childhood trauma, heartache, grief & loss, struggles with depression, anxiety, self-harm, suicidal thoughts and behaviours, coming out as gay, drug addiction, sexual experiences with different men and working as an escort whilst living in Sydney, as he desperately tries to find a connection in all the wrong places.

Resilience a story of survival is a compelling memoir. Shane's message of hope, recovery, and resilience. With the odds stacked against kids that come from being 'State Wards' - drugs, becoming a teenage parent, living a life of crime, prison and even death; Shane got out and worked towards obtaining a higher education that leads to a career as a Mental Health Nurse.

Shane is his own success story.
